dc.description.abstractThe existing literature confirms that the cost of treatment affects the choice of a particular healthcare provider. The Ghana National Health Insurance Scheme was established in 2003 to reduce the cost of healthcare provision and increase access to healthcare. However, we find that that even when the price is assumed to be “zero”, there remain some economic costs for choosing a particular healthcare provider over another. This is called the price of time or opportunity cost. The study uses data from the seventh round of the Ghana Living Standards Survey (GLSS 7) conducted in 2016–2017 and employed multinomial probit regression as the technique for the analysis. The study finds that travel time and waiting time have significant effects on the choice of healthcare provider. If travel time and waiting time increase by 1 hour, it will decrease the probability of seeking healthcare by 12% and 17%, respectively. Travel cost were not found to have a significant effect. The recommendations are: that policymakers should make the effort to decrease travel time and waiting time at the health facilities in the country to improve healthcare deliveryen_US
